Attendees: sales leadership, finance lead, unit GM.

Agreed that the Harrowline unit sale to Pellcroft Group proceeds to due diligence. Sales leads to freeze new multi-year contracts in the unit pending close. Existing client commitments transfer intact; no changes to commission structures this quarter. Staff communications are scheduled after signing — no external discussion until then. Finance confirmed the carve-out model is complete. The confidential note on forward business plans appears immediately below.

management briefing: Only 33 of the 205 pilot accounts renewed Kasath, so a churn review is set for October 17. Weniusek Logistics is in early talks to buy Holethax Freight for about $345.6 million.

**Ticket #— Temp site access during the Wrenfold refurb**
Heads up, new starters: while the main office gets its makeover, we're all camped out at the Copperleigh Annexe, two streets over above the old print shop. It's cosy but it works. The annexe door doesn't take our regular badges yet, so until that's sorted, punch in the code below.

turnstile pass: bdg-YEOZLM-79341408

Ticket: Configuration drift on the Gaugelet metrics-aggregation sidecar.

Support team: we have confirmed that several production hosts are running Gaugelet with settings that diverge from the baseline committed in the ops repo. The drift appears to have been introduced by a manual hotfix two weeks ago and was never back-ported. Symptoms include doubled counter flushes and a shorter scrape window. Before touching any host, compare its live settings against the approved baseline, which is reproduced below.

deployment values, kadug-fawip:
[fenath]
port = 9200
region = north-3
host = fenath.lumicworks.corp
timeout_ms = 250
retries = 7

**First-day checklist — item 7: Goods lift briefing.** Walk the new starter past the goods lift on the lower ground floor of Brantley Court and explain that it is strictly reserved for deliveries coordinated through the facilities desk. Confirm they understand it must never be used for personal transit, even during passenger lift outages. Show them the booking sheet by the loading bay and the intercom procedure. Once briefed, issue them the lift access code below.

door code, tajof-kageg: bdg-QVDCE-3